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
67219694 37028555377 4484363
8466 222
8466 222
3893028 0022158 919
All about undefined
Interested in learning more?
8466 222
3893028 0022158 919
See more
15936 194
8210 6897 41 698144534
See more
00 99 691893
5775343755 03116718 8218365185
See more